#b89203 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b89203 is composed of 72.2% red, 57.3%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 20.7% magenta, 98.4%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 47.4 degrees, a saturation of 96.8% and a lightness of 36.7%. #b89203 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ff06 with #712500. Closest websafe color is: #cc9900.

#b89203 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b89203 has RGB values of R:184, G:146,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.21, Y:0.98,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 12096003.
